# Building access — contractor first week

Contractors at Dunmere Yard get a seven-day temporary pass, issued at the facilities desk on day one. Photo taken on arrival. Escort required until the pass activates, usually by noon. Pass covers ground floor and assigned work zone only. Renewal needs sign-off from the site lead. Log all issuances in the contractor register. Current contractor door code is below.

turnstile pass: bdg-YEOZLM-79341408

## Authentication

The Harrowbeck telemetry gateway requires authenticated requests for all plugin endpoints. Plugins post sensor frames to /v2/ingest and poll /v2/config for fleet settings. Unauthenticated calls return 401 with no body. Tokens are scoped per plugin and rotate every 90 days; expired tokens are rejected, not refreshed. Rate limit: 600 requests per minute per token. For sandbox testing against the Dunmore staging fleet, use the bearer token below.

login token, yajeg-fawif: eyJhbGciOiJIUzI1NiIsInR5cCI6IkpXVCJ9.eyJzdWIiOiIEdPQYnZXaZIn0.HSRTnYZBx0Qc

Alert: GreenPulse watering scheduler missed its overnight run. This fires when the Sproutline cron dispatcher fails to trigger a zone cycle within 30 minutes of its scheduled slot. Plants in the Ferndale greenhouse cluster may go unwatered, so treat it as time-sensitive during summer months. Acknowledge the alert, then check dispatcher health and recent config changes. The runbook with full triage steps lives here:

runbook for hahog-fawif: https://confluence.zemvarlabs.internal/pages/browse/projects/57cf2f66

Maintainers should know that cache nodes are stateless; all configuration arrives via /etc/glimmermap/cache.env, templated by the Orvane deploy pipeline. Eviction is LRU with a 14-day ceiling, tunable via GM_CACHE_TTL_DAYS. The cache authenticates to the upstream storage bucket on startup and will crash-loop without valid credentials, which is intentional. When provisioning a node by hand, finish the env file with the storage credential line below.

secret setting of taduf-bahip: COURIER_KEY5=49c55